About Farlain Lake, Ontario

Farlain Lake is a locality in Simcoe, Ontario, Canada. It is classified as a small locality. Farlain Lake is located at 44.8107°N, 79.9618°W.

Farlain Lake rests in a basin of quiet endurance, its waters mirroring the shifting temperaments of the sky near the rise of the Lafontaine Hill. It lies 9.1 km north-west of Midland, ON (from Midland, ON: bearing 317°T), and is situated 13.7 km west-north-west of Port McNicoll.
